Core Temperature
The temperature of the inner parts of the body, vital for the proper functioning of organs.
Tympanic
Refers to the membrane separating the external ear from the middle ear, playing a critical role in hearing by transmitting sound vibrations.
Pulmonary Artery
The artery carrying deoxygenated blood from the right ventricle of the heart to the lungs for oxygenation.
Automatic Blood Pressure Device
A device used to measure blood pressure automatically using electronic sensors and a cuff that inflates and deflates.
